The MXLPLAD30KP78CA has a standard SOD-123FL package with three pins. Pin 1 is the cathode, pin 2 is the anode, and pin 3 is not connected.
The MXLPLAD30KP78CA operates by diverting excess voltage away from sensitive electronic components when a surge occurs. It does this by rapidly switching into a low-resistance state, effectively shunting the excess energy to protect the downstream circuitry.
The MXLPLAD30KP78CA is ideal for use in various electronic systems, including: - Power supplies - Communication equipment - Industrial control systems - Automotive electronics - Renewable energy systems
